Public bug reported:
I have a powered external usb harddrive
https://www.bestbuy.ca/en-ca/product/western-digital-wd-my-book-4tb-2-5-usb-3-0-external-hard-drive-wdbbgb0040hbk-nesn-wdbbgb0040hbk-nesn/10482142.aspx
which i'm trying to mount.
connecting it shows in dmesg that it's picking up on a usb device.
after some time, it reports that a bunch of kernel tasks hung with some
callstacks
I first encountered this bug on a raspberry pi by running an upgrade (i
can't remember the original version but it use to work)
I then figured that i should check if the problem is also on my ubuntu machine
running 16.04.
it did
i then upgraded to 17.10 and the problem was still there.
i then tested on 18.04 and the problem is still there.
